杭州发布数字文旅年度报告 “文化+科技”贯穿全年
Zhong Guo Xin Wen Wang· 2025-12-15 13:20
Core Insights - The annual report on digital cultural tourism in Hangzhou emphasizes the integration of "culture + technology" throughout the year, showcasing the city's efforts to build a comprehensive ecosystem in the digital cultural tourism sector [1][3]. Group 1: Industry Growth and Trends - Hangzhou's digital cultural tourism backbone enterprises experienced a revenue growth of 10.6% year-on-year in the first three quarters of 2025 [1]. - Five key annual buzzwords related to "culture + technology" were identified: "prosperity of immersive formats," "widespread adoption of cultural tourism intelligent agents," "rise of smart terminals," "explosion of the audiovisual industry," and "acceleration of cultural tourism going global" [1]. Group 2: AI Integration and Strategic Directions - The Vice Dean of the AI Institute at Zhejiang University highlighted that the cultural tourism industry meets the "three high standards" of high-frequency interaction, high complexity, and high transferability, making it a promising area for AI transformation [3]. - Hangzhou is positioned to become a national leader in "AI + cultural tourism," with strategic directions including the development of the first "tourism AI infrastructure city" in China [3]. Group 3: Innovative Applications and Competitions - Companies showcased innovative applications of AI in the cultural tourism sector, such as the transition from online content to offline theme parks, driven by popular TV series that enhance tourism to filming locations [3]. - The event also announced the "2025 Hangzhou Digital Cultural Tourism Benchmark Enterprises" and the "Top Ten AI Native Application Scenarios in Digital Cultural Tourism," along with the launch of the 2025 Cultural Tourism Intelligent Agent Innovation Competition to foster a more robust digital cultural tourism innovation ecosystem [4].

日前连开3场高规格产业大会 集群式发展赋能具身智能等先进制造业 长三角正批量复制“4小时产业圈”
Jie Fang Ri Bao· 2025-10-11 01:41
Core Insights - The Yangtze River Delta (YRD) region is rapidly integrating its industries, particularly in advanced manufacturing and intelligent technologies, creating a world-class industrial cluster [1][2] - The "4-hour industrial circle" is expanding beyond the automotive sector to include robotics and other advanced manufacturing industries, showcasing the region's competitive advantages [2][3] Industry Developments - The three major industry conferences highlighted the significance of new energy vehicles and intelligent connected cars, which are central to the YRD's industrial chain [2] - In the first half of the year, the YRD's industrial robot exports reached 2.05 billion, accounting for a significant portion of the national total, with Zhejiang and Anhui showing nearly 100% production growth [2] - Shanghai's surgical robot exports surged by 230%, representing over 80% of the national exports, indicating strong growth in the robotics sector [2] Innovation and Collaboration - The G60 Science and Technology Corridor is enhancing connectivity among cities in the YRD, reducing travel time from 4 hours to 2 hours via high-speed rail, which is expected to further strengthen the industrial network [3] - The establishment of the "Yangtze River Delta Embodied Intelligence Industry Alliance" aims to build a complete industrial chain from core components to integrated services, showcasing the region's collaborative efforts [5] - Companies like RT-Thread and Zhiyuan Robotics are leading initiatives to create a robust ecosystem for intelligent manufacturing, with significant investments planned to foster early-stage projects [4][5] Economic Performance - The YRD's economic data reflects a diverse industrial landscape, with Shanghai's leading industries showing a 9.1% increase in manufacturing output, particularly in AI and integrated circuits [8] - Jiangsu's equipment and digital manufacturing sectors reported a 7.4% increase in industrial value, while Zhejiang's digital trade reached 415 billion, growing by 13.2% [8] - Anhui's high-tech sectors are also thriving, with substantial growth in information services and professional technical services, indicating a strong focus on innovation [8] Strategic Outlook - The YRD's industrial ecosystem is characterized by complementary strengths among cities, enhancing resilience and stability in the face of challenges [7] - Experts emphasize the need for collaboration over competition in the burgeoning field of embodied intelligence, suggesting that a unified approach will be crucial for future success [8]

人形机器人,热中“冷思考”(连线评论员)
Ren Min Ri Bao· 2025-06-29 22:01
Core Insights - The recent surge in humanoid robots is driven by technological breakthroughs, a solid manufacturing base, and a comprehensive supply chain system in China, particularly in Zhejiang province [1][2] - The development of humanoid robots is a response to market demand, technological advancements, and policy support, addressing issues like aging populations and the need for manufacturing upgrades [1][2] - The evolution of artificial intelligence aims to enhance human capabilities rather than merely replacing human labor, emphasizing the importance of useful intelligent systems over humanoid forms [2][3] Industry Developments - Zhejiang's "Robot+" action plan initiated in 2017 has fostered the emergence of numerous innovative companies, contributing to the region's robust robotics ecosystem [1][5] - The establishment of a complete chain covering both hardware and software by key enterprises in Zhejiang has laid a strong foundation for the development of humanoid robots [3][5] - The recent humanoid robot "skills competition" in Shanghai aims to address practical issues in production and service processes, highlighting the need for robots to possess advanced capabilities [4][5] Policy and Ecosystem - A stable and transparent policy environment is crucial for driving innovation, as demonstrated by Zhejiang's long-term commitment to digital economy initiatives since 2003 [5][6] - The government is encouraged to shift from broad, single-dimensional招商模式 to more precise, environment-focused strategies to foster a competitive yet collaborative ecosystem [6][7] - The emphasis on differentiated and cluster-based development across regions in Zhejiang aims to avoid "involution" and promote complementary advantages among local industries [6][7]
当科技遇上大运河文化传承
Group 1 - The event "Canal Dialogue" focused on the theme of "Technology Empowering Cultural Heritage Transmission and Urban Sustainable Development" [1] - The rapid development of technology is opening new pathways for the protection, transmission, and utilization of the Grand Canal culture in China, injecting new momentum into urban sustainable development [1] - The integration of technology in cultural heritage protection is essential, as highlighted by the director of the Capital Museum, who emphasized a balanced approach of content, technology, and dissemination [1] Group 2 - The integration of AI in tourism is advancing rapidly, with applications such as travel planning and automatic video editing for travel vlogs [2] - AI technology is expected to enhance the integration of culture and tourism, activating new consumption scenarios through various applications like guided tours and interactive historical figures [2] - The fusion of AR and AI technology is redefining the modern value of cultural heritage, allowing for immersive and interactive experiences that transcend time and space [2]
